    Hello ladies... so I found the dress today!!! It feels so good to say it as I've tried probably around 100 dresses and though I'd never find the one so I'm incredibly happy and love the dress :-)

    Now.. the dress has a slighlty vintage-y feel to it and I think that a birdcage veil and some glamour hollywood waves will look perfect but at the same time not sure if brides actually wear birdcage veils? The lady in the shop gave me a funny look when I asked if they had any in store to try lol so I'm not sure about it now as originally wanted a long veil but as the dress has so much detail I dont want to cover it up with a long veil..

    Any thoughts?
